Almost enough cargo space
We recently purchased our Grand Highlander and have really enjoyed it. We traded in our Toyota Sienna and there is definitely less cargo space but the seating in the Grand Highlander is super comfortable even in the 3rd row. I’m disappointed Toyota did not include a sunroof with the xle model like our van. The gas mileage has been around 19-20 in eco mode with over 3500 miles in 2 months, mainly highway. The ride is really smooth and quiet and I love all the charging ports with 3 teenagers. I feel I have everything I need in the XLE but Toyota definitely did not include as many standard bells and whistles in this XLE model as other Toyota models with the same trim level.
